Never happen. There is no professional radio software for OSX. I know that most audio recording/editing is done on a Mac, at least in my experience, but no one has ever really made a good integrated radio suite for OSX. I am sure the demand is there. Keeping up a Windows machine that is touched by bored disc jockeys with no concept of keeping viruses, etc off it is a nightmare. It is worse at a smaller station without much of a budget for IT.

A station I know of in a small city had to contract out tens of thousands of dollars of free ad time to have them work on their PCs. The owner of the local PC repair shop thought it was a great deal as he had no budget for advertising and didn't think he was going to have to deal with the station much. Fast forward three months the guy had to hire another employee to just deal with the station as they needed on site support minimum three days a week. I believe the owner of the PC repair shop had to cancel the support contract with the station as he was losing money on the deal.

PROTip: NEVER take anything in trade from a Radio Station. They WILL take advantage of you and you WILL get ripped off somehow.

I know the city I live in at the moment has had several businesses close their doors because local media ripped them off. Restaurants are the easiest targets for them. Here is how that scam works. You get offered either free or a reduced ad rate for free food for the station. Most small new restaurants jump right on as they need to get their name out there and they don't think the station will need that much free food. What ends up happening is you have people at the station taking advantage of the relationship, ordering $50-$100 worth of food at a time several times a week. Now generally if you are getting targeted with this scam you don't live in a market that will bring you enough customers to cover that kind of expense. What ends up happening is the guy either tells the station to gently caress off or he goes out of business either because he lost too much money or the station suckered him into signing a binding contract.
